The Week in Bible Prophecy is a podcast ministry outreach of Prophecy Watchers. On this podcast channel, Gary and Mondo will be giving daily prophetic analysis on current events as well as interviewing guests on various biblical topics.Become a supporter of this podcast: www.spreaker.com/podcast/the-week-in-bible-prophecy--6909234/support.

A Stunning Temple Discovery | Adam Berkowitz | The Week in Bible Prophecy
Q: Can you summarize the core find and its significance for temple incense as described in the book?
The core find is a sealed cache at Qumran containing substances identified with the biblical Qatorit incense, including both organic and inorganic elements. This discovery, tied to the Copper Scroll and historical temple practices, provides a source-based narrative that supports a link between ancient temple rituals and possible modern interpretations, while also raising questions about how such sacred materials should be handled today.

Frequently Asked Questions About The Week in Bible Prophecy

What is The Week in Bible Prophecy about and what kind of topics does it cover?

A prophecies-focused show that blends current events with biblical eschatology, hosting interviews with scholars, authors, and researchers who explore prophecy, ancient texts, UFO/UAP discourse, and geopolitical events through a biblical lens. Episodes frequently compare scripture with historical sources, examine contemporary tensions in the Middle East and global politics, and promote related events or tours. Notable strengths include a steady stream of expert guests and a clear emphasis on aligning modern happenings with prophetic timelines, though some listeners feel the format occasionally leans into sensationalism.
